    We just wanted to bring to everyones atttention regarding the Disney Ticket scams which are taking place all along Highway 192 and International Drive. Our friend who works in Disney has just sent us an  E Mail to warn all of our guests of the latest events at Magic Kingdom.

    ”Hello Mary,  - I would just like to pass along the latest news regarding the resale of Disney tickets so that you may pass the information onto your guests.

    Disney are finally wiseing up to the crooks that resell tickets and many tourists are quite angry that the have been taken by these less than scrupulous people.

    Disney no longer does what is called level 3 entry so each and every person now must have a ticket that matches their finger and ID is benificial for at least the adults.

    Orange County Sheriffs are on stand by to arrest the people selling the tickets, a lot of them come right into the park after they have sold them at kiosks on Hwy 192 & International Drive so they can then get the tickets back from the guests and sell them again.

    Today we saw and caught one of these people and after watching her for awhile and seeing how many times she tried to get the family bunch of people in the officers arrested her and counted the tickets she had in her possession. She was then charged with 20 misdemeanors. She also got charged with tresspass and if she came back on Disney property she will be arreseted and taken to jail.

    Now as for family coming to Florida - IF they happen to buy from these people there is likely nothing that can be done for them and they will never see their money again nor will they get into the Park. Something to think about before they purchase their bargain tickets”

    This really points out the chance you are taking when buying these tickets. We have forwarded the E Mail to all of our coming guests. So our advice is to makes sure you get all of your Park Tickets from a Reputable source or Outlet. It seems to us that the packages for Park tickets here in the UK appear to be the best value in any case???

    As you will have seen by our past posts, the Gaylords Palms Hotel is our favourite Dining place. We recommend it to all of our guests for that ‘Special Occassion’ while they are on holiday in Orlando. They have just announced that they are teaming up in a partnership with DreamWorks Animation. They will be bringing some of the well known characters from the animated movies including, Shrek, Kung Fu Panda, Monsters vs. Aliens and Madagascar to the four Gaylord Palms Resort Hotels, including the Gaylord Palms Resort near Disney World in Kissimmee.

    Called “The DreamWorks Experience, the new attraction opens in November 2011 in the run up to Christmas. Tickets are already on sale. Guests can expect character breakfasts, private birthday parties, meet-and-greet sessions, parades, shows and special themed Christmas events.

    Gaylord Resorts have decided to go into direct competition with Disney, Universal and Nickelodeon who all already have themed dining experiences. Our visits during the Christmas Season to see the Ice Creations have been amazing, so this will make the whole visit even better as all of the original restaraunts are still there.

    Following up on our last post, Legoland have finally announced their opening dates as SATURDAY 15TH. OCTOBER 2011. Idealy suited for the young ones aged 2-12

    As we come to the end of our latest (last minute) visit to our villa in Florida, we have a few updates on what is going on at the Parks.

    The Disney price increase has certainly not stopped the visitors as the Parks were busy, so it is still best to get to the Fast Track Stations in the Parks to make sure you have less waiting times on your favourite rides. For the other rides you want to make, try to plan them when the big Show Events are on, it makes a real difference with the queues.

    Legoland at Cypress Gardens is ahead of scheudule and hope to open in October. It is about 45 minutes drive down the I4 from the Disney area, which makes it an easy choice to get to. Legoland  planners say 50 million of the iconic plastic building bricks will be incorporated into rides, statues and attractions geared toward children ages 2 to 12 and their families. The lineup will include four gentle roller coasters, but the park retains its famous botanical gardens and water ski show from Cypress Gardens, which was one of Florida’s first theme parks.

    At Seaworld, the new environmentally themed Shamu show called One Ocean is now open, replacing the well-worn Believe show. The show features majestic killer whales as ambassadors of the sea, and the ocean as the center of the universe. The theme of the show is the message that both animals and humans are part of one world, with one ocean, and its future is in our hands to cherish and protect.

    One of the Orcas back at the Park exhibiting his talents in the new show is Tilikum, the whale that sadly and tragically killed drowned 40-year-old trainer Dawn Brancheau last year. Tilikum spent more than a year away from the exhibits but has recently returned.

    Trainers have not been in the pools with the whales since the accident in February 2010, but they are now upgrading facilities with safety equipment and readying the animals for trainers to get back into the water. A firm date for that has not been announced, but SeaWorld officials said the new show is planned to incorporate “water work” with the trainers when the time is appropriate.

    Back in the car for a 60 minutes drive to Busch Gardens in Tampa where the new Cheetah Hunt roller coaster that uses the force of repelling magnets to launch riders from zero to 60 mph in a matter of seconds, three different times during the ride is due to open very soon. Opening this summer, (Summertime) here was officially 21st. June.

    Cheetah Hunt will be the longest of the park’s coasters with 4,429 feet (1,350 meters) of track. It is the centerpiece of a new animal habitat area called Cheetah Run that will allow visitors to get up close to the lithe cats living there. You will be able to witness the world’s fastest land animal in action during daily sprints conducted by trainers. It is a must do for our next visit to Florida, hopefully with the Grandchildren

    Hi there to all ‘Trekkie’ fans going to Florida, great news, the newly re-engineered Star Tours ride “Star Tours - The Adventures Continue” is set to re-open on the first day of this years Star Wars Weekends on May 20 at Disney’s Hollywood Studios.

    The story lines are set between the third and fourth movies but the big differences from the old Star Tours ride are firstly it is in 3D and secondly there are multiple destinations.

    When you board the Starspeeder 1000 spacecraft you will not know which of the six destinations you are bound for; Naboo, a Death Star, Tattooine, Coruscant, Kashyyyk or Hoth.

    In total there are 54 different story combinations involving multiple planets so you can take the ride many times and experience a different story each time. It sounds awesome!!

    The original pilot is an AC-38 droid called Ace but owning to a mishap, the Starspeeder is eventually piloted by C-3PO (aided by R2-D2), again voiced by Anthony Daniels who has appeared in every Star Wars film to date.

    Along the way you may encounter both friends and foes including a galactic bounty hunter who is after you, Darth Vader, legions of Imperial Stormtroopers, Yoda, Admiral Ackbar, Princess Leia, Chewbacca and Boba Fett. Amongst the story lines you may join in a podrace on Tattooine, meet Wookiees in the forests of Kashyyyk, race through a partially completed Death Star, visit Coruscant the busiest planet in the Universe, battle blizzards and AT-ATs on snow covered Hoth or dive underwater on Naboo.

    As part of the run up to the official opening, Disney have been promoting the new ride at various malls in Florida so you will be able to pick up full details while shopping. (to keep Mum Happy!!)

    There is an extra plus factor as you can also print out a personalised Star Tours Galactic Passport to take with you and get stamped as you leave the ride, just visit startourspassport.com and choose from four different characters; a rebel pilot, a pod racer, a Jedi or a princess. Upload your own photo and print out your passport.

    Having just returned last week from Florida, some Good News. Epcot has started testing a new entry ticket scanning system. Unlike the current entry systems, the new systems does not have any turnstiles or require the ticket to actually be inserted into a machine which should make it easier for families with strollers and guests in wheelchairs.

    The new system only works with tickets that have a barcode on the back, basically new multi-day tickets and annual passholder tickets. Instead of putting the ticket in a machine, you just scan the barcode. In addition, you still have to scan your finger in the hand scanner to check that you are the valid owner of the ticket.

    Each scanning “station” has three scanners on each side, making six in total. The idea is that the new scanners will speed up entry to the park. Note however that guests still have to have their bags checked

    We are constantly asked by our future guests, which site gives the best deal for Park Tickets. It can be such a mine field with all of the different packages available, length of pass, which Parks etc. The best answer we can give is, search around the reputable sites and do a comparrison package price for each Park, as their needs are different from others.

    Our main advice is DO NOT buy your tickets at the booths along the 192 & International Drive, as  again there have been a lot of tourists ripped off in the recent months.

    Several people have been arrested in the latest operation to crack down on the illegal sale of part-used multi-day theme park tickets. Some 860 tickets for Walt Disney World, Universal Studios and SeaWorld, worth over $100,000, were seized from shops operating along Highway 192. & International Drive.

    A few Tips, Be aware, Multi-day passes are non-transferable and their resale in Florida is illegal. If you buy a partially used theme park ticket you could well be refused admission and there is no way to tell how many days are still remaining on the ticket.

    Be very suspicious if you are offered tickets for considerably less than their normal face value; remember when it comes to theme park tickets, heavily discounted prices are usually too good to be true.

    Unless you specially pay for the non-expiry option on Walt Disney World multi-day tickets, they typically expire after 14 days from date of first use. Therefore there is a temptation for some holiday makers to sell part-used tickets to unscrupulous dealers.

    It is not worth the risk of spoiling your holiday and hitting your pocket heavily. Always use a reputable site for your tickests.

    With the largest ever expansion to The Magic Kingdom, the all new Fantasyland, it is almost doubling in size, is well on it’s way and should begin it’s opening in the latter part of 2012.

    The Seven Dwarfs Mine Train ride will be the first of it’s kind system taking you through the million diamoindshine mine themed set with music, a little speed and new swing action, delivering you right to Snow White and all of The Dwarfs.

    The Princess Fairytale Hall will be a smash hit for all of the girls. Aurora, Cinderella and all of the other Princess’s will be there to meet and greet their guests in their elegant new Royal Court home.

    The Two Dumbo rides are alongside the all New Storybook Circus, with the Old Favourite, The Barnstormer, featuring Goofy as the Circus leader Goofini!!

    The all new Major attraction, Under The Sea, The Little Mermaid will take the young guests on an exciting adventure both above and below the Sea with the music backdrop from the Movie.

    A Castle of The Beast will stand on a hill just across from the old stone bridge from Ariel’s new home. A new restaurant will feature a lavish dining experience in the elegant Ballroom, Gallery and Mysterious Castle. It will be Fast food by day and full table service by evening. Just outside of The Village is Belle’s Cottage and The Enchanted Tales with Belle. An all new Magical Mirror is the doorway to a captivating new kind of Storytelling experience with interactive features. All great news for the Young Ones, it will be even harder for us parents to plan the day out at Magic Kingdom.

    The latest updates we have heard while we are here in Florida are for the “Lesser Known” attractions.

    Fun Spot Action Park which is located on Del Verde Way just off the northern end of International Drive has just purchased an adjacent 10 acre plot potentially tripling the size of the 5 acre park. Possible new attractions include water rides and a SkyCoaster plus paint balling.

    Admission and parking are free, just like OLD TOWN, you buy an armband which give you access to specific areas of the park such as the go-karts, adult rides or children’s rides and play spots. The go-kart rides include multi-level tracks and fast road courses.

    The much more known Fun Spot is at Old Town on US 192 in Kissimmee, home to the world’s tallest SkyCoaster.

    Developments there include a new Screamin Eagle ride and its first roller coaster, the Galaxy Spin purchased from the defunct Cypress Gardens. It is similar to Primeval Whirl at Disney’s Animal Kingdom and is due to open next month in March.

    Legoland Construction is reported to be on schedule.

    Work on converting the former Cypress Gardens into the new Legoland Florida theme park is on schedule. They are trying to keep much of the fauna and flora of the old Cypress Gardens and many large mature trees are being re-sited. Three of the original roller coasters, the Okeechobee Rampage children’s coaster, the wooden Triple Hurricane roller coaster and the Swamp Thing suspended roller coaster are being retained and will become the Dragon, Coastersaurus and Flying School respectively.

    The drive down to the Park will come a little more expensive as the fuel prices have shot up in the last week with a record high of $3.35 a gallon been shown on a lot of the petrol stations. Not as much as the UK but the Americans are as furious about the price as we are back home.

    Following directly after the Launching of their newest Cruise Ship, Disney have just annouced the latest news for their NEW expansion plans at The Magic Kingdom.

    They are adding an indoor roller coaster ride in the Fantasyworld sector. The “Seven Dwarfs Mine Train” will have the first of it’s kind ride system where the vechiles swing back and forwards as you proceed along the twisting mine run. The music from Snow White will play in your cab as your enter on your journey. The new developement is going to open in stages late next year and will have several new themes.

    Storeybook Circus, replacing Mickey’s Toontown Fair, will allow you to go interactive with the Circus acts. The old children’s  favourite coaster ride, the Barnstormer, is to be upgraded and renamed the Great Goofini. Also, Dumbos Flying Elephant ride gets a complete new revamp. 

    The planned Pixie Hollow meeting area for Fairies is now scrapped and will now be inside Hollywood Studios. However. some of the old favourites will remain, Under The Sea and Journey of the Little Mermaid have survived with new motion systems to enhance the rides.

    The best new feature for us will be the Holograms of guests being shown live on Cinderellas Castle, imagine your kiddies faces beaming across The Magic Kindom. You will need to go straight to the booking booth on your arrrival to make sure you are on there!!!!

    From November 20th, 2010 to January 2nd, The Gaylord Palms Hotel will be the place to go for a real Christmas Treat. Orlando’s coolest holiday attraction is a wonder world of sculptures, hand carved from nearly TWO MILLION pounds of ice.

    Inside the atrium, you can explore a whimsical winter wonderland of larger-than-life, three-dimensional hand-carved ice monuments and sculptures, including fantastic frozen creations, slippery ice slides, and memorable holiday scenes. The theme for 2010 is ‘T’was the Night Before Christmas’.

    On our last visit we were amazed at the scenes but this year for the first time, A SNOW  show should make it even better. It’s advertised as a North Pole Extravaganza, fun for kids and adults! Experiencing a snow play area, complete with carnival-style games including “Frosty Ring Toss,” “Elf Bowling,” a snowball throw game and carnival themed food carts with snow cones, cotton candy and their very special “snowberrys.” There’s even a Kiddie Snow Tube Run!

    In addition to ICE! and SNOW!, Gaylord Palms offers an entire choice of holiday revelry, including a majestic Christmas tree, live stage entertainment, holiday dining and 4.5 acres of holiday decorations.

    The Dining choice is why this is our favourite place to eat. We have never been disappointed with either the food or the price, it is great value and certainly worth a visit for that special occasion. Do not forget to get your receipt for your meal, ”Endorsed” by the waiter, as this is needed for Free Parking.

    We all know how much support there is for Breast Cancer here in the UK. There is a great opportunity to give your support either by participating or just spectating while on your Florida holiday. It is a fantastic family event between February 25th. – 27th.

    The Motto is Fairytales do come true – One Mile At a Time.

    There comes a time in every woman’s life when she must blaze her own trail.  A time when she has to run, not from an evil stepmother, but to her moment of glory.  A day when the true princess inside of her shines through.  The time has come for you!.

    Disney’s Princess Half Marathon Weekend brings women of all ages together to participate in a magical event designed just for them. The Disney Princesses are the inspiration for the weekend’s events and will focus on the attributes every princess possesses: commitment, courage, determination, fantasy, perseverance, and strength.

    The event will take place at Disney World between February 25-27th. 2011 So you may want to participate or just spectate but be very important part as all of the support helps and it is a fun and colourful family day out.

    Before you run off on your training sessions there is also the Annual Disney Marathon weekend from January 6th – 9th. The runners receive Mickey, Donald & Goofy medals.

    Larry & I have been to this event (Spectating I might add!!) and it is excellent, the costumes, the colours, the laughs and the fun generated is special. You will need to hurry to register if you want to Run in any of the events as they are booking up fast.

    The Marathon is already 65% full, Half Marathon 77% full, Goofy’s Race & a Half 70% Full, The Family Fun Run is 65% full and the Kids Mickey Fest is 55% full so you need to register as soon as you decide you would like to be part of the fun.
